I’ve been exploring water enhancers and this ranks pretty high up here. It’s super simple to use as it should be, just open a pod and pour it in your water and mix. The flavor is nice, it’s not overwhelmingly orange but it cold have a little more orange kick to it. It’s a little tangy and it’s not very sweet so it’s not like your drinking orange Kool Aid. Now nutrient-wise, this is clearly a water enhancer and not an electrolyte replacement. It has respectable sodium levels, but it has no magnesium, no chlorides, and it has a token amount of potassium, and no added sugar (Good). It’s fine for a quick hydration drink, however I would avoid sipping on it throughout the day due to the presence of citric and malic acid, not great for the teeth. Price-wise, it’s an ask, but if you’re into trying new hydration drinks, give this a try.
